Transaction e95e58f632853aaaa1670cf42d086d747859eca89634e2f7b8bfa4ab160fbef3

13 Input
1 Outputs
  • e95e58f632853aaaa1670cf42d086d747859eca89634e2f7b8bfa4ab160fbef3:0
  • value  8274054
    address  3CrDHnoQA2PmXEA7bxD8esCSeNrsWJM5Hi